哪些图片网站没有反爬措施
时间: 2023-12-12 22:04:15 浏览: 58
无法提供确切的列表,因为图片网站的反爬措施可能会随着时间和技术的发展而不断更新。然而,一些较为宽松或不太严格的图片网站可能较少或没有明显的反爬措施。
以下是一些可能较少反爬措施的图片网站类型:
1. 图床网站:一些图床网站允许用户上传和分享图片,并提供直接访问图片的链接。这些网站通常没有太多反爬虫机制,因为它们的目的是为用户提供方便的图片存储和分享服务。
2. 开放数据集网站:一些开放数据集网站提供大量免费的图片资源供学术研究、数据分析等目的使用。这些网站通常鼓励用户下载和使用数据,因此可能没有太多限制或反爬虫措施。
请注意,即使某些图片网站可能没有明显的反爬虫措施,仍然建议遵守网站的使用规定和条款。同时,确保您的爬虫行为合法、合理,并避免对网站造成不必要的负担或损害。
相关问题
重新优化直至可以正常爬取图片并可以应对百度和搜狗等几大主流图片网站的反爬措施
针对图片网站的反爬措施,一般会使用一些技术手段来止爬虫访问。为了正常爬图片并绕过反爬措施,你可以采取以下优措施:
1. 伪装头:在发送请求时,设置合适的-Agent 头部信息,模拟浏览的请求。
2. 使用代理IP:通过代理IP,可以隐藏真实的来源。
3. 设置延时随机延时:在发送请求之间入适当的延时,以模拟类的行为。可以使用 random 模块生成随机延时值。
4. 解析动态加载的内容:有些网站会使用 JavaScript 动态加载图片,你可以使用 Selenium 或者其他类似的工具来模拟浏览器行为,并获取动态加载的内容。
5. 使用验证码识别工具:如果网站有验证码,可以使用验证码识别工具来自动识别验证码,以绕过该阻碍。
6. 多线程或异步处理:使用多线程或异步处理请求,提高请求效率。
请注意,这些优化措施可能因网站的具体反爬措施而有所不同。你需要根据具体情况进行调整和优化,以应对不同网站的反爬限制。同时,要遵守网站的爬取规则和法律法规,确保合法、合理地进行数据爬取。
python爬取图片反爬
Python爬取图片时,有时会遇到一些反爬措施,下面是一些常见的反爬方法及对应的应对策略:
1. 验证码:有些网站在图片请求前会先返回一个验证码页面,要求用户输入验证码才能继续访问。对于这种情况,可以使用第三方库(如pytesseract)进行验证码识别,或者使用打码平台(如云打码)进行自动识别和输入。
2. Referer检查:有些网站会检查请求头中的Referer字段,如果不符合预期,则拒绝访问。解决方法是在请求头中添加正确的Referer字段,使其符合预期。
3. User-Agent检查:有些网站会检查请求头中的User-Agent字段,如果不是合法的浏览器User-Agent,则拒绝访问。解决方法是在请求头中添加合法的User-Agent字段,模拟浏览器的请求。
4. IP封禁:有些网站会根据IP地址进行封禁,如果频繁请求图片,则可能会被封禁。解决方法是使用代理IP进行请求,轮流使用多个IP地址,避免被封禁。
5. 动态加载:有些网站的图片是通过JavaScript动态加载的,无法直接通过请求获取。解决方法是使用Selenium等工具模拟浏览器行为,等待页面加载完成后再进行截图或下载。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)